Does mozzarella melt with milk?

Mozzarella will melt but won’t make a smooth and creamy sauce like a well-aged Cheddar or a high-moisture cream cheese. Save the mozzarella for pizza.

How do you moisten mozzarella cheese?

Mozzarella is often served too cold, so you hardly taste anything. Put the slices of mozzarella on a plate, and put the plate on a bowl of hot water for a few minutes. This will soften the mozzarella and bring out the flavor. It will even work with cheap mozzarella.

Why did my mozzarella come out hard?

Squeaky mozzarella—and off textures in general—are almost always a result of overheating milk and/or curd. Take care to heat the milk and curd to the specified temps in your recipe. Do not let cut curd cook for extra time in hot, or heating, whey. Fold a small piece of curd as you add hot water and try to stretch it.

How do you melt mozzarella cheese in milk?

Melt the butter, incorporate the milk/cream and, once hot, sprinkle the cheese in smaller than 1/4 cup increments stirring constantly. Once all the cheese is in and melted, you can then incorporate your pasta.

How do you keep mozzarella soft?

Sometimes the mozzarella cheese is vacuum packed. If your fresh Mozzarella does not come in a tub of liquid, store it in the refrigerator in fresh water and use within 2 to 3 days at the most. The best way to keep mozzarella fresh is to store it in the refrigerator in a container of cold water. Change the water daily.

Should mozzarella be hard?

Hardened mozzarella is fine for melting, but not that great otherwise. You can store fresh mozzarella in the liquid it comes in, make brine yourself, of wrap it in plastic wrap. Fresh mozzarella lasts for up to a week past its date, and for three days to a week after opening.

Why is mozzarella cheese so sticky?

In the manufacture of mozzarella, the curds are then put into hot, salty water. This uncoils the proteins and turns them into long strands, which are then repeatedly compressed and stretched. This forces the strands to line up, creating the famous stringy consistency.

How do you keep mozzarella cheese from drying out?

Change out the water each day you keep your cheese in the fridge. This will mimic the whey that the mozzarella would be sitting in and stop the cheese from drying out. Fresh mozzarella usually looks like a round ball of cheese rather than a block or a loaf.

What does mozzarella cheese look like when vacuum packed?

Loaf mozzarella usually comes vacuum packed. After you open up your cheese, wrap it back up with plastic wrap to make sure it doesn’t come into contact with air and keep it from getting hard. Loaf mozzarella usually looks like rectangular bricks of cheese.

How long does mozzarella last after opening?

Tightly packaged, properly refrigerated, mozzarella cheese lasts as long as six months, but once opened, storage time drops to about one month. If mozzarella has an off smell, or if it smells like sour milk, it’s a sign that the cheese has gone bad.
